Photovoltaic Panel Innovation Fundamentals



To truly grasp the essence of solar panel technology, you must explore the fundamental concepts that underpin its capability. Photovoltaic panel consist of solar batteries, normally made from silicon, which have the exceptional ability to convert sunshine into electricity through the photovoltaic impact. When sunlight strikes the cells, the photons in the light interact with the silicon atoms, creating the electrons to damage without their atomic bonds. This produces an electric current that can then be harnessed for powering numerous tools.



The vital component of solar panels is the semiconductors within the photovoltaic cells, which assist in the conversion of sunshine into usable electrical power. These semiconductors have both favorable and negative layers, producing an electrical area that allows for the circulation of electrons.

This flow of electrons, when attached in a circuit, generates direct current (DC) electrical energy. Comprehending these basic concepts is vital for valuing how photovoltaic panels can harness the sunlight's power to power homes, services, and even satellites in space.

Just How Solar Panels Generate Electrical Energy



Photovoltaic panel harness the sun's power by transforming sunshine into electrical energy via a procedure called the photovoltaic impact. When sunlight strikes the solar panels, the photons (light particles) are soaked up by the semiconducting products within the panels, generally made from silicon. This absorption creates an electric current as the photons knock electrons loosened from the atoms within the material.

The electrical areas within the solar batteries then compel these electrons to flow in a specific instructions, developing a straight current (DC) of electrical power. This direct current is then gone through an inverter, which converts it right into alternating present (A/C) power that can be made use of to power your home or business.

Excess electricity generated by the photovoltaic panels can be stored in batteries for later usage or fed back into the grid for credit history with a process called net metering. Recognizing Photovoltaic Panel Parts



One important aspect of photovoltaic panel modern technology is comprehending the various elements that comprise a solar panel system.

The key components of a solar panel system consist of the solar panels themselves, which are made up of photovoltaic cells that transform sunshine into electrical power. These panels are installed on a framework, frequently a roof covering, to capture sunshine.

In addition to the panels, there are inverters that transform the straight existing (DC) electrical energy created by the panels into alternating present (AIR CONDITIONER) electrical power that can be utilized in homes or organizations.

The system likewise consists of racking to sustain and place the solar panels for ideal sunshine direct exposure. In addition, cables and adapters are crucial for delivering the power generated by the panels to the electric system of a structure.
